JLR to recruit 250 electrical technicians in Range Rover and EV push

JLR is recruiting 250 electrical engineers to work on a bunch of recent EVs arriving by 2030, beginning with the electric Range Rover later this yr. 

These new positions be part of an already introduced new 300 technician roles, all funded by JLR’s £15bn Reimagine technique fund, created to transition the agency into the electrical period.

Based throughout its Gaydon Engineering Centre and Whitley Future Energy Lab, 40 of the roles will give attention to {the electrical} structure and battery applied sciences which are pivotal to those next-generation EVs.

This contains engaged on superior power storage techniques, battery cell design, cell stack assemblies and software program techniques.

This space specifically will futureproof the corporate, mentioned cell design supervisor Freddy Gunnarsson, providing house owners “unique driving and charging experiences expected of modern luxury vehicles”.

“This is an exciting opportunity for battery chemistry experts to help define the next generation of electrical powertrains,” he added.

The remaining new positions cowl propulsion, the mixing of high-voltage structure, electrical system element design and the event of fast-charging tech.

“The realisation of our Reimagine technique relies on our funding in folks and expertise,” mentioned Thomas Müller, government director of product engineering.

“As we proceed to spend money on our services, we are actually searching for very proficient folks to assist us develop developments in propulsion expertise that can underpin our next-generation trendy luxurious automobiles.” 

These roles be part of 300 already introduced roles, 100 of which shall be upkeep technicians taking care of 700 robots at JLR’s new £130 million automated physique manufacturing facility in Solihull. 

The new physique store will improve Range Rover and Range Rover Sport manufacturing by 30%.

These 100 technicians may also be educated to work on a brand new £70m physique manufacturing system that shall be used to assist construct the brand new electrical Range Rover.

Future-looking would be the focus of the opposite 200 new recruits – a mixture of technicians and take a look at engineers. Based on the Gaydon engineering centre and Whitley powertrain facility, they are going to work on testing and growing next-generation EVs.

Everything To Know About Jaguar’s XK6 Inline-6 Engine

Sir William Lyons and his brainiac engineers began conceiving the all-new XK engine amid fire-watching duties throughout WWII. The firm had a operating four-cylinder prototype after the struggle, and it had the bottom elements of what would finally evolve into the Jaguar XK engine: Dual overhead camshafts, two valves per cylinder, hemispherical combustion chambers, and polished cam covers.

Moreover, the XK inline-six has two units of three cylinders with wider spacing within the center to enhance the coolant movement. Each cylinder has a forged aluminum piston with twin compression rings, a single oil ring, and a full-floating wrist-pin design to attenuate friction. Each piston has a dome on prime to ship an 8.0:1 compression ratio in early fashions of the XK 120.

Sealing the deal are shiny aluminum parts like a forged aluminum head, entrance timing cowl, cam covers, and oil pan. The resolution to make use of an aluminum head saved 70 kilos, however the XK’s cast-iron engine block and transmission casing meant your complete powertrain tipped the scales at about 700 kilos.

Ford to reignite electrical automobile demand with inexpensive EV platform

A secret workforce of Ford engineers has been working for 2 years on a brand new platform for inexpensive electric cars, firm CEO Jim Farley has revealed.

Speaking as the corporate launched its fourth-quarter monetary outcomes for 2023, Farley mentioned the corporate is “adjusting our capital [investment], switching more focus onto smaller EV products”.

He added: “This is vital as a result of we made a wager in silence two years in the past. We developed a super-talented skunkworks workforce to create a low-cost EV platform.

“It was a small group, small workforce, a number of the finest EV engineers on the earth, and it was separate from the Ford mothership. It was a start-up.

“And they’ve developed a flexible platform that will not only deploy to several types of vehicles but will be a large installed base for software and services that we’re now seeing at [Ford] Pro.” 

Ford Pro is the corporate’s stand-alone industrial car division, liable for fashions such because the Transit and F-150.

Ford F150 Lightning front tracking

Investment in higher-volume, lower-cost electrical automobiles – doubtless destined to function oblique successors to the Fiesta and Focus – is available in response to Ford’s discovering that almost all patrons are unwilling to pay over the chances to go electrical.

Farley added that the supply of low-cost credit score pre-Covid and the pent-up demand for automobiles amid the semiconductor chip disaster, in addition to the speedy rise in early adopters of EVs, “gave us too optimistic a demand signal”. 

This drove a “temporary spike in supply” and Ford struggled to seek out patrons for the automobiles it had constructed because it realised that – after the early EV adopters had been on board – mainstream patrons weren’t ready to pay a premium to go electrical.

“As the Covid shock retreated, we learned that as you scale EVs to 5000-7000 units a month and you move into the [majority of customers], they are not willing to pay a significant premium for EVs,” mentioned Farley.

Bell Boeing V-22 Osprey: Cost and Uses

The Osprey is operated by a four-person crew consisting of two pilots and two flight engineers. It is utilized for various missions including combat, combat support, combat service support, and Special Operations. The main function of the Osprey is to transport troops, equipment, and supplies from assault ships and land bases in an amphibious manner. The Air Force and U.S. Special Operations Command use the CV-22 for Spec Ops, while the Navy utilizes the HV-22 for Combat Search and Rescue and fleet logistics support. The Marines are also replacing their aging fleet of CH-46E Sea Knight and CH-53D Sea Stallion medium-lift helicopters with the Osprey. The MV-22 will be integrated into all Marine Corps medium-lift active duty and reserve tactical squadrons, the medium-lift training squadron (FRS), and the executive support squadron (HMX).

The Osprey has been deployed globally for a variety of missions such as combat operations, humanitarian efforts, peacekeeping, and regional stability initiatives. It has been utilized in conflict zones including Afghanistan, Iraq, Syria, Libya, parts of Africa, and the Asia-Pacific region for military exercises and other purposes. During missions, the Osprey primarily operates in fixed-wing mode, reducing wear and tear and operational costs. It is also designed to fly at higher altitudes than traditional helicopters, providing longer line-of-sight communications and stronger command and control for the crew.

Chevy Duramax Diesel Engine Teardown Shows Pistons Destroyed By Valves

Let’s play detective and dissect this engine to uncover why it suffered a failure. The engine in question is a General Motors LM2 3.0-liter inline-six Duramax turbodiesel, and it experienced a catastrophic failure. This powerplant was extracted from a 2000 Chevrolet Silverado 1500 with approximately 146,000 miles on the clock.

Initially, things looked okay as there were no visible signs of serious damage like a protruding rod from the engine block or an exploded valve cover. The first hint of trouble surfaced when the upper timing cover was removed, as insufficient pressure was noticed on the timing chain.

Chevy Diesel Engine Teardown

Further investigation after removing the lower timing cover exposed metal debris on the crank position sensor, along with oil containing metal flakes. This indicated a clear indication of a problem.

Things only went downhill from there. Removing the valve cover showed oil contaminated with metal on the camshaft caps and excessive wear within these components.

At 26:48, the cylinder head was removed, revealing the full extent of the damage. Each piston in this inline-six diesel engine displayed severe indentations from colliding with the valves, resulting in a catastrophic failure of the engine. 

Duramax Diesel Engine Failure

The investigation continued, and upon removing the bottom of the oil pan, a sludge of metal flakes was discovered, but nothing was found in the oil pickup line. It was suggested that the vehicle may have been running low on lubrication when the failure occurred.

Further disassembly of the engine revealed a missing rod bearing, and it was presumed that the metal debris in the oil resulted from the engine grinding it up. 

At the conclusion of the video, a theory was proposed regarding the cause of the failure. It is suggested that the engine’s use of an oil-pressure-operated timing chain tensioner might have resulted in low lubrication, leading to insufficient pressure on this component, possibly causing a timing chain jump. In an interference engine like the 3.0 Duramax, this could lead to the pistons and valves colliding. However, this is only a hypothesis, and viewers were urged to share their thoughts on the potential cause of this significant engine failure in the comments.

GM Hilariously Lists Corvette ZR1’s Rumored LT7 Engine As 4.3-Liter Diesel

By far the biggest mystery surrounding the hotly anticipated Corvette ZR1 is the type of engine Chevrolet’s engineers intend to install. In late October, an eagle-eyed person with access to the GM Parts Catalog stumbled upon an LT7 listed as a turbocharged eight-cylinder mill with a 5.5-liter displacement. Well, that’s no longer the case because the database has been updated to show an entirely different LT7, one that GM had back in the 1980s.

Discovered by a member of the Corvette Forum, the LT7 now appears as a 4.3-liter V6 diesel. Coincidentally, or perhaps not, there was an oil-burner with this displacement between the 1982 to 1985 model years. Engineered for front-wheel-drive cars, this diesel enabled the 1983 Oldsmobile Cutlass Ciera to return 28 miles per gallon in the city and 41 mpg on the highway for a combined 33 mpg. It was also offered in the Buick Century, Chevrolet Celebrity, and the Pontiac 6000 during the same model years.

external_image

However, we’d reckon 85 horsepower and 165 pound-feet of torque wouldn’t be enough for the Corvette ZR1. But why is the Corvette now listed as having a diesel V6 instead of a gas V8? Well, to show GM has a sense of humor is one logical explanation. The cat is probably out of the bag anyway, so why not do some damage control by replacing the true identity of the new LT7 and have fun along the way?

Many would argue a diesel has no place in a mid-engine supercar, although Audi would beg to differ with its R8 V12 TDI concept. A diesel would make more sense in the long-rumored Corvette SUV but in the age of electrification, a high-riding ‘Vette would have a gas engine assisted by an electric motor to deliver the necessary low-end torque.

Diesel engines have largely fallen out of favor anyway in the wake of the Volkswagen Group’s messy Dieselgate scandal. There are more chances of seeing the rumored twin-turbo hybrid Zora than a diesel Corvette, which would surely upset purists more than the E-Ray or the already confirmed fully electric model.

Toyota’s Tacoma X-Runner Concept Envisions a Sport Truck Resurgence

Toyota Designers and Engineers Inspire Street Truck Devotees to Dream About a Modern-day X-Runner

LAS VEGAS (Oct. 31, 2023) – In the past, 2WD street trucks, also known as “sport” trucks, were popular on roads everywhere. These trucks were customized by enthusiasts who focused on their performance between stoplights rather than for worksites, campsites, or trailheads.

During a concepting session between the Toyota Engineering teams at Toyota R&D and the design team at Toyota’s Calty Design Studio in Ann Arbor, Michigan, the idea of building a street truck emerged. This resulted in the creation of a modernized X-Runner Concept based on the all-new 2024 Toyota Tacoma, which diverged from the off-road focus at the 2023 SEMA Show.

Adam Rabinowitz, chief designer at Toyota’s Calty Design Research, Inc., explained the inspiration behind this X-Runner Concept. He mentioned the curiosity to see if there is still a market for street trucks or if the market has completely shifted to tough, rugged, lifted vehicles.

However, building the X-Runner Concept was not just about checking the market’s pulse. The Toyota R&D and Design Teams were eager to demonstrate the possibilities of Toyota’s new TGNA-F product platform after witnessing the enthusiastic consumer response to the launch of the new 2024 Tacoma.

According to Sheldon Brown, chief engineer at Toyota Motor North America, the TGNA-F platform enabled them to efficiently build something like the X-Runner Concept in a fraction of the time it would usually take. The team saw this project as a testament to why they got into the automotive business.

The X-Runner Concept features a modified i-FORCE 3.4-liter twin-turbocharged V6 engine that produces 421 horsepower and 479 lb-ft of peak torque. It also includes a Tundra solid axle with a 4.30:1 final drive and an electronic locking differential for torque distribution. Additionally, it has a custom side exhaust.

The engine modification will be available in the next year as part of a TRD Performance Package upgrade for new Tundra models. More details can be found in the Performance Package press release.

In terms of design, the X-Runner Concept maintains the Tacoma’s signature look by incorporating interlocking shapes and fluid forms. The front fascia features Tacoma XB LED Projector headlights with “X-Runner” laser ablation lenses. Custom aero-fairings with functional venting cool the X-Runner’s 13.9-inch Tundra front brakes, while the functional hood scoop draws cool air into the engine bay. The rear of the X-Runner Concept is kept simple, highlighted by smoked taillights.

To achieve the desired street stance and showcase the flexibility of the TGNA-F platform, the team utilized a Tundra air suspension for a low ride height while still being able to carry a load. The suspension geometry was adjusted to match the Tundra’s specifications, and the springs were stiffened. The X-Runner Concept also features custom-valved, 2.5-inch Bilstein aluminum-bodied shocks with remote reservoirs to optimize performance. The wheel wells are filled with one-off 21×9.5-inch carbon fiber wheels with forged aluminum centers on Michelin 285/45R21 Sport Tires.

The majority of the body is painted in the original Speedway Blue color, paying homage to the original X-Runner that debuted the hue in 2004. Matte black finishes on the hood, A-pillars, and roof follow the TRD Pro style guide, while red accents on the hood lines, scoop, and wheel hubs highlight the X-Runner’s high-performance nature.

Inside, the X-Runner Concept retains the Tacoma’s familiar feel while incorporating paddle shifters and custom X-Runner accents.

According to Mike Tripp, group vice president of Toyota Marketing, the X-Runner Concept showcases the range of the Tacoma platform and what could be done by pushing its boundaries beyond off-road capabilities. It demonstrates that TRD is about performance and speed.

Nissan Ariya Nismo Is Coming, Prototype Spotted Testing At The Nurburgring

The latest spy photos from the Nurburgring reveal a new version of the all-electric Nissan Ariya. This prototype, believed to be the Ariya Nismo, features several modifications that set it apart from the current trim levels.

Starting at the front, the Ariya Nismo sports a slightly different fascia. The vertical vents at the ends are shorter, and there is a single horizontal body line that crosses the bumper instead of sloping downward from the vents. This gives the Ariya Nismo a more robust look. Additionally, the lower front vent is more aggressive in design, and there are winglets on the edges of the lower fascia.

The rear of the vehicle has sharper edges, and the side skirts contribute to the appearance of a lower ride height. The wheels on this prototype are twin-spoke 20-inch five-stars, a departure from the aerodynamic design found on the standard Ariya. The tires are Michelin Pilot Sports in 255/45 size, which offer better performance but are not typically found on the base model. The front brakes also appear to be slightly larger, and a small lip spoiler is mounted below the rear window.
